
虚拟机添加声卡的方法包括:使用虚拟机软件的内置功能、安装虚拟声卡驱动、在虚拟机配置文件中手动添加声卡配置。 其中,使用虚拟机软件的内置功能是最简单和直观的方法。大多数虚拟机软件,如VMware和VirtualBox,都提供了在虚拟机设置中直接添加声卡的选项。这使得用户无需进行复杂的配置或安装额外的软件。
一、使用虚拟机软件的内置功能
大多数现代虚拟机软件,如VMware和VirtualBox,都在其设置中提供了添加声卡的选项。以下是如何在这两种流行的虚拟机软件中添加声卡的具体步骤。
1.1 在VMware中添加声卡
VMware是一款功能强大的虚拟机软件,广泛用于各种操作系统的虚拟化。
步骤:
- 打开VMware并选择你要添加声卡的虚拟机。
- 点击“编辑虚拟机设置”。
- 在硬件选项卡中,点击“添加”。
- 选择“声音设备”并点击“完成”。
- 确保声卡设备已启用,并在“连接”选项中选择相应的声卡。
通过这些步骤,VMware将自动为你的虚拟机配置一个虚拟声卡,使其可以正常播放和录制音频。
1.2 在VirtualBox中添加声卡
VirtualBox是另一款流行的虚拟机软件,广泛用于个人和企业用户。
步骤:
- 打开VirtualBox并选择你要配置的虚拟机。
- 点击“设置”。
- 在“音频”选项卡中,勾选“启用音频”。
- 在“音频控制器”下拉菜单中,选择适合你的虚拟机的音频驱动程序(例如,ICH AC97或Intel HD Audio)。
- 点击“确定”保存设置。
通过这些步骤,VirtualBox将为你的虚拟机配置一个虚拟声卡,使其可以处理音频任务。
二、安装虚拟声卡驱动
在某些情况下,你可能需要手动安装虚拟声卡驱动。这通常在使用自定义或不常见的虚拟机软件时是必要的。以下是如何安装虚拟声卡驱动的一些通用步骤。
2.1 下载和安装驱动程序
首先,你需要从可信来源下载适合你的虚拟机环境的虚拟声卡驱动程序。例如,如果你使用的是一个基于Linux的虚拟机,你可以从官方网站或软件仓库中获取相应的驱动程序。
步骤:
- 下载驱动程序安装包。
- 解压安装包(如果需要)。
- 运行安装程序,按照提示完成安装。
2.2 配置驱动程序
安装完成后,你可能需要进行一些额外的配置,以确保驱动程序能够正常工作。
步骤:
- 打开虚拟机的配置文件(通常是一个XML或配置文件)。
- 查找与音频相关的配置项。
- 添加或修改配置项,使其指向你安装的驱动程序。
通过这些步骤,你可以确保虚拟机能够识别并使用虚拟声卡驱动,从而实现音频功能。
三、手动添加声卡配置
有时,使用虚拟机软件的内置功能或安装驱动程序可能无法满足你的需求。在这种情况下,你可以通过手动编辑虚拟机的配置文件来添加声卡配置。
3.1 查找配置文件
虚拟机的配置文件通常位于虚拟机的安装目录中。你需要找到这个文件,并使用文本编辑器打开它。
3.2 添加配置项
在配置文件中,你需要添加一些与声卡相关的配置项。这些配置项通常包括声卡的类型、驱动程序路径等。
示例配置:
<audio>
<adapter type='ich6'>
<alias name='sound0'/>
<address type='pci' domain='0x0000' bus='0x00' slot='0x1f' function='0x5'/>
</adapter>
</audio>
通过添加这些配置项,你可以手动为虚拟机添加声卡,使其能够处理音频任务。
四、常见问题及解决方案
尽管添加声卡通常是一个简单的过程,但有时你可能会遇到一些问题。以下是一些常见问题及其解决方案。
4.1 声卡无法识别
解决方案:
- 确保虚拟机设置中已启用声卡。
- 检查虚拟机配置文件,确保配置项正确无误。
- 重新安装或更新声卡驱动程序。
4.2 音频质量差
解决方案:
- 调整虚拟机的资源分配(如CPU和内存),确保有足够的资源处理音频任务。
- 更新虚拟机软件至最新版本。
- 检查宿主机的音频设备,确保其正常工作。
五、推荐系统
在项目团队管理中,使用合适的项目管理系统可以显著提高效率。如果你正在寻找合适的项目管理系统,以下是两个推荐:
PingCode:这是一款专为研发项目设计的管理系统,功能强大,适合复杂的项目环境。
Worktile:这是一款通用的项目协作软件,适用于各种类型的项目,界面友好,功能全面。
六、总结
虚拟机添加声卡的方法包括:使用虚拟机软件的内置功能、安装虚拟声卡驱动、在虚拟机配置文件中手动添加声卡配置。通过以上方法,你可以轻松为你的虚拟机添加声卡,从而实现音频功能。在项目管理中,使用合适的工具如PingCode和Worktile也能显著提高工作效率。
相关问答FAQs:
1. 虚拟机如何为Windows操作系统添加声卡?
- 在虚拟机软件中打开虚拟机设置,找到"硬件"或"设备"选项;
- 在设备列表中选择"声卡"选项,并点击"添加"按钮;
- 选择要添加的声卡类型,如"Intel HD Audio"或"Sound Blaster";
- 完成添加后,保存设置并启动虚拟机,Windows操作系统会自动识别并安装新的声卡驱动。
2. 如何在虚拟机中为Linux操作系统配置声卡?
- 打开虚拟机软件,启动虚拟机并登录Linux操作系统;
- 打开终端或命令行界面,并使用管理员权限运行以下命令:
sudo apt-get install alsa-base alsa-utils; - 安装完成后,运行
alsamixer命令,调整音量和其他声卡设置; - 如果没有声音输出,可以尝试更新Linux内核或查找特定的Linux声卡驱动程序。
3. 如何在虚拟机中为Mac操作系统添加声卡?
- 打开虚拟机软件,启动虚拟机并登录Mac操作系统;
- 打开"系统偏好设置",选择"声音";
- 在"输出"选项卡中,选择虚拟机软件提供的声卡设备,如"VMware Virtual Audio Device";
- 调整音量和其他声卡设置,并确保声卡设备已选中为默认输出设备;
- 如果没有声音输出,可以尝试重新安装虚拟机软件或更新Mac操作系统。
文章包含AI辅助创作,作者:Edit2,如若转载,请注明出处:https://docs.pingcode.com/baike/3438182